The aim of this study is to compare the efficacy of super-LED reverse phototherapy with the fluorescent reverse phototherapy in term and late preterm newborns.
This is a randomized controlled clinical trial with hospitalized infants in the Professor Fernando Figueira Medicine Institute(IMIP), who require phototherapy as an indication of the medical team. Following the sample calculation, 144 patients will be randomized according to gestational age (350/7-376/7 or 380/7-416/7 weeks) to receive super-LED reverse phototherapy or fluorescent reverse phototherapy with spectral irradiance of 8-12 microwatts/cm2/nm.The bilirubin will be determined by micromethod with bilirubinometer, after blood collection in heparinized capillary until bilirubin reaches level that indicates suspension of therapy.

| Measure | Description | Time Frame |
|---|---|---|
| Bilirubinemia | Bilirubin seric level decrease after 24 hours of phototherapy | 24 hours |
| Measure | Description | Time Frame |
|---|---|---|
| Phototherapy Time | Number of hours needed to achieve a sufficiently low level of bilirubin that may allow suspension of phototherapy according to gestational age protocol. | 24 to 48 hours |
